When a Honda TPMS system detects a problem, the TPMS control unit sets a code, but shifts to fail-safe mode and does not alert the driver to low tire pressures. Once the code is set, on the next key cycle, the TPMS light will flash between 30-90 seconds and then remain on. A healthy system will flash the light for two seconds and then turn off.Honda's TPMS Warning Light is On ∞. There are two types of warnings that come with most tire pressure monitoring systems: A "tire pressure warning indicator", which is a sign that the TPMS is doing its job. A "check TPMS" warning indicator, when the system itself fails. The 2014-2016 CRVs use indirect TPMS, they do not have pressure sensors in the tires. Instead they use the wheel speed sensors used by the ABS to calculate the tire rolling radius. You must calibrate them periodically for tire wear, tire rotation, new tires, or when you add air pressure. 2.

Access manuals, warranty and service information, view recalls, and more. Last Updated: 09/23/2023. TPMS LIGHT FLASHES AND THEN STAYS ON. If the light flashes for approximately 60 to 90 seconds every time you start your car and then remains illuminated, this means the TPMS isn’t functioning properly and you should take it to an automotive service center for an inspection.
